Due to the closure of Braxton Gardens the monthly farmers market has moved to Everton Garden Centre. The times will be the same, 9am-3pm, on the first Saturday of the month, and we will still have the same excellent stalls and variety of New Forest produce. The market will be at the end of the car park, and well sign posted.

I tried the cheese from the Fernhill Cheese Company and went back for more! Soft, creamy and fresh, the children liked it too. Worth stopping at their stall at Lymington Saturday Market just opposite St Thoma's Church.
